**ABOUT US**:
The DDRC is a non-profit, registered, charitable organization that began in 1952. We offer programs and resources for children and adults with developmental disabilities, their friends and family, and other members of the community. The DDRC employee’s role model the DDRC mission - “DDRC promotes awareness and supports communities to include persons with developmental disabilities, thereby strengthening communities for all citizens.” If you believe in the DDRC's mission and values, we would welcome you to our team.

**WHAT THE ROLE PROVIDES YOU**:
The DDRC is currently looking for volunteers to work with our clients alongside staff in the following Programs and Services:

- **Community Access**: Supports people as they work, join clubs, volunteer, and make friends in their communities.
- **Learning and Leadership**: Offers training for clients on a number of current issues, as well as rights and responsibilities.
- **PACE**: Provides employment preparation support to help individuals reach their employment goals.
